Transaction 15aac3fa4c2d30dfda81ce828596932249356eddff5a06799e927cb3ae01726f
2 Input
2 Outputs
- 15aac3fa4c2d30dfda81ce828596932249356eddff5a06799e927cb3ae01726f:0
- 15aac3fa4c2d30dfda81ce828596932249356eddff5a06799e927cb3ae01726f:1
value 476260
address 1KQWLgcxoetGfzdagaqFimEhtCLazkFJk6
value 1492420
address 32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te